MULTI-PLATINUM CHART-TOPPER NATE SMITH RELEASES FIERY NEW HEARTBREAK ANTHEM “FIND ME IN A BAR”
FANS CAN CATCH “NATE IRL” IN A SERIES OF SURPRISE BAR POP-UPS 
NASHVILLE, TENN. (July 17, 2026) — Today, MULTI-PLATINUM chart-topper Nate Smith returns with his explosive new song “Find Me In A Bar.” Accompanied by an official visualizer, the hard-hitting anthem documents a post-breakup haze of whiskey and regret. Go here to listen to “Find Me In A Bar” now and watch the visualizer here.Written by Smith, Mårten Fohlin, Zack Hall, and Jenson Vaughan, “Find Me In A Bar” marks another standout in Smith’s catalog of arena-ready heartbreak songs. With its riff-heavy collision of reckless energy and brutal self-awareness, the brooding but fiery track finds its narrator trapped in a self-destructive loop as he tries to numb his pain. Thanks to the sheer force of Smith’s voice, “Find Me In A Bar” unleashes a powerful catharsis even as he details the raw frustration of failing to move on.Produced by Joël Bruyère and Mårten Fohlin, “Find Me In A Bar” is an instant jolt of pure momentum, setting off an emotional firestorm in just under two and a half minutes. In a perfect match for the track’s shadowy textures and fiercely stomping beats, Smith’s vocals lock into an unstoppable flow as he delivers one devastating line after another (the opening lyrics: “Bittersweet and sour / Day after day and hour after hour / I’ll be six feet deep in a bottle of rye / Wonderin’ if you’re lookin’ into brand new eyes”). Anchored by an onslaught of moody acoustic guitar work (courtesy of Charlie Worsham, a sought-after session player who’s also worked with Eric Church, Dierks Bentley, and more), “Find Me In A Bar” ultimately puts a deeply human and introspective twist on the traditional Country drinking song.To celebrate the arrival of “Find Me In A Bar,” Smith is bringing fans directly into the action, calling on them to share videos capturing their craziest nights out. For a chance to appear on his Reels, fans can submit videos here. In addition, he’s taking the song beyond the screen with “Nate IRL” — a series of surprise pop-ups that will find Smith showing up in bars and bringing the anything-can-happen spirit of “Find Me In A Bar” to life.Smith’s first new music since “After Midnight” (a collaboration with DIAMOND-certified superstar Tyler Hubbard), “Find Me In A Bar” leans further into the blistering honesty of his PLATINUM-certified smash hits “Whiskey On You” and “World on Fire” and landmark songs like “Fix What You Didn’t Break” — his fourth consecutive No. 1 on the Country Aircheck/Mediabase chart, featured on his 2024 sophomore studio album California Gold.Tomorrow (7/18), Smith will take the stage at Country Thunder Wisconsin in Twin Lakes, WI, joining an all-star roster including Gavin AdcockRiley GreenKeith UrbanThe Red Clay Strays, and many more. Fresh off his LONG LIVE COUNTRY ROCK & ROLL TOUR — a major North American headline run that wrapped up last month with a two-night takeover at Nashville’s legendary Ryman Auditorium — he’s also gearing up for can’t-miss summer festivals and fairs like Big Valley Jamboree in Camrose, Alberta, Canada (July 30), WE Fest 2026 in Detroit Lakes, MN (August 8), and the Oregon State Fair in Salem, OR (August 28). ABOUT NATE SMITH:
Just two years after smashing the doors open to the Country music scene, MULTI-PLATINUM chart-topper Nate Smith has risen to the ranks of the genre’s biggest hitmakers. With over 4.1 BILLION global career streams to date, he’s already earned his fourth consecutive #1 with current single “Fix What You Didn’t Break” (Sony Music Nashville), after becoming the first artist in Country Aircheck/Mediabase chart history to launch their career with three straight multi-week #1 smashes including 3X PLATINUM #1 “Whiskey On You”; PLATINUM, record-setting, 10-week consecutive #1 “World on Fire”; and PLATINUM #1 “Bulletproof.” The Paradise, California-born musician made a knockout debut in 2023 with his GOLD self-titled LP, and next brought his high-octane brand of Country to his sophomore album, California Gold, the following year with genre-defying collaborations featuring Avril Lavigne and Alesso (on the #1 Dance hit “I Like It”). With his TV appearances including TODAYThe Tonight Show Starring Jimmy Fallon, and Jimmy Kimmel Live!, Smith’s racked up nominations from CMA, CMT, iHeartRadio, and People’s Choice Country Awards, all while being recognized as ACM New Male Artist of the Year 2024Billboard’s Country Power Players Rookie of the Year 2024, and Amazon Music’s Breakthrough Artist 2024, and winning acclaim from the likes of Rolling StoneGRAMMY.comAmerican SongwriterLos Angeles Times, and The Tennessean (who praised him as “country music’s fastest-rising beloved voice”). Selling out crowds across the country as an incendiary headliner with his LONG LIVE COUNTRY ROCK & ROLL TOUR, he’s also on deck for major festivals this summer after recently opening for Jason Aldean, Thomas Rhett, Cole Swindell, and Morgan Wallen. Dropping “After Midnight” featuring Tyler Hubbard, after last joining forces with HARDY for “Nobody Likes Your Girlfriend,” he also delivered the deeply poignant “Dads Don’t Die.” Smith is managed by Kevin “Chief” Zaruk and Simon Tikhman with The Core Entertainment.
